’Cats can’t connect in 1-0 loss

Season finale Sunday at Cal State Monterey Bay

Box Score SAN BERNARDINO – The Chico State women's soccer team was jonesing for a goal. Chelsey Jones denied the Wildcats time and time again. Jones made nine saves and the Wildcats had another shot clang off the post and another saved off the line by a defender in a frustrating 1-0 loss at Cal State San Bernardino Friday.

Chico State outshot the hosts 12-8, including 8-4 in the second half. But it was the Coyotes that found the back of the net. Kellie Valverde scored her first goal of the season on a rocket from 40 yards out in the 73rd minute for the game-winner.

Chico State fell to 7-8-2 on the season and 5-8-2 in the California Collegiate Athletic Association, while Cal State San Bernardino improved to 10-5-3 overall and 8-4-3 and clinched a berth in the CCAA Championship Tournament.

Chico State wraps up its season Sunday with a 2 p.m. match at Cal State Monterey Bay.
